Micro-Trak 8000 FA
VHS Products has created the Micro-Trak 8000 FA, a frequency agile 2-meter FM transmitter combined with a
TinyTrak 3 controller chip, and an 10W power amplifier that provides an easy and inexpensive way to build a small APRS tracker.
Just plug in a GPS receiver, such as the Byonics GPS1 or GPS2, and track!
The Micro-Trak 8000 FA can transmit from 144 MHz to 148 MHz, and power output is easily adjustable from a few milliwatts to 12 watts.
The PCB measures 1 inch X 4.5 inches.

Note: Micro-Trak 8000 FA is a transmitter only. It does not receive radio signals, and therefore
may occasionally transmit over other stations.
